diff --git a/docs/ref/contrib/gis/db-api.txt b/docs/ref/contrib/gis/db-api.txt index 7497e60377..329ea78dfb 100644 --- a/docs/ref/contrib/gis/db-api.txt +++ b/docs/ref/contrib/gis/db-api.txt @@ -225,7 +225,7 @@ in the :doc:`model-api` documentation for more details. Distance Lookups ---------------- -*Availability*: PostGIS, Oracle, SpatiaLite, PGRaster (Native) +*Availability*: PostGIS, MySQL, Oracle, SpatiaLite, PGRaster (Native) The following distance lookups are available: @@ -233,7 +233,7 @@ The following distance lookups are available: * :lookup:`distance_lte` * :lookup:`distance_gt` * :lookup:`distance_gte` -* :lookup:`dwithin` +* :lookup:`dwithin` (except MySQL) .. note:: @@ -328,10 +328,10 @@ Lookup Type PostGIS Oracle MySQL [#]_ SpatiaLite :lookup:`covers` X X X B :lookup:`crosses` X X C :lookup:`disjoint` X X X X B -:lookup:`distance_gt` X X X N -:lookup:`distance_gte` X X X N -:lookup:`distance_lt` X X X N -:lookup:`distance_lte` X X X N +:lookup:`distance_gt` X X X X N +:lookup:`distance_gte` X X X X N +:lookup:`distance_lt` X X X X N +:lookup:`distance_lte` X X X X N :lookup:`dwithin` X X X B :lookup:`equals` X X X X C :lookup:`exact` X X X X B diff --git a/docs/ref/contrib/gis/geoquerysets.txt b/docs/ref/contrib/gis/geoquerysets.txt index 154d8736f8..38e9fec133 100644 --- a/docs/ref/contrib/gis/geoquerysets.txt +++ b/docs/ref/contrib/gis/geoquerysets.txt @@ -696,6 +696,7 @@ Example:: Backend SQL Equivalent ========== ================================================== PostGIS ``ST_Distance/ST_Distance_Sphere(poly, geom) > 5`` +MySQL ``ST_Distance(poly, geom) > 5`` Oracle ``SDO_GEOM.SDO_DISTANCE(poly, geom, 0.05) > 5`` SpatiaLite ``Distance(poly, geom) > 5`` ========== ================================================== @@ -716,6 +717,7 @@ Example:: Backend SQL Equivalent ========== =================================================== PostGIS ``ST_Distance/ST_Distance_Sphere(poly, geom) >= 5`` +MySQL ``ST_Distance(poly, geom) >= 5`` Oracle ``SDO_GEOM.SDO_DISTANCE(poly, geom, 0.05) >= 5`` SpatiaLite ``Distance(poly, geom) >= 5`` ========== =================================================== @@ -736,6 +738,7 @@ Example:: Backend SQL Equivalent ========== ================================================== PostGIS ``ST_Distance/ST_Distance_Sphere(poly, geom) < 5`` +MySQL ``ST_Distance(poly, geom) < 5`` Oracle ``SDO_GEOM.SDO_DISTANCE(poly, geom, 0.05) < 5`` SpatiaLite ``Distance(poly, geom) < 5`` ========== ================================================== @@ -756,6 +759,7 @@ Example:: Backend SQL Equivalent ========== =================================================== PostGIS ``ST_Distance/ST_Distance_Sphere(poly, geom) <= 5`` +MySQL ``ST_Distance(poly, geom) <= 5`` Oracle ``SDO_GEOM.SDO_DISTANCE(poly, geom, 0.05) <= 5`` SpatiaLite ``Distance(poly, geom) <= 5`` ========== ===================================================